Ain’t Misbehavin'

Arizona Theatre Company presents a vibrant tribute to the Harlem Renaissance with a production of Ain't Misbehavin', a Tony Award-winning musical revue that showcases the unforgettable hits of jazz legend Fats Waller. Featuring beloved songs such as The Joint is Jumpin' and I Can’t Give You Anything But Love, this celebration of swing and rhythm promises an engaging experience for audiences. The show opens on January 25, 2026, and runs through February 14, 2026, delivering a rhythmic journey through iconic jazz tunes. The project is conceived by Richard Maltby Jr. and Murray Horwitz, with original direction by Richard Maltby Jr.

About the Theatre

Arizona Theatre Company

Each season, ATC collaborates with world-class artists to create productions and programs about what it means to be alive today, inspiring curiosity and sparking joy, bringing all Arizonans together. ATC shares the power of theatre through a variety of outreach programs, educational opportunities, access initiatives, and community events. Including our nationally recognized ATCteen program and National Latinx Playwright Award, ATC focuses on training artists, audience, and community members about the creative power of theatre reaching far beyond the metropolitan areas of Tucson and Phoenix, enriching the theatre learning experience for all. ATC reaches far beyond the metropolitan areas of Tucson and Phoenix, enriching the theatre learning experience for current and future audiences.
